Skeletal Analysis and Dental Records
Skeletal analysis plays a vital role in the identification of soldier graves, especially when other records are unavailable or inconclusive. It involves examining bones to determine biological information such as age, sex, stature, and ancestry. This data helps narrow the pool of possible matches for recovered remains.
Dental records provide an additional, highly reliable tool for identification. Unique dental features, including restorations, tooth loss, or particular dental work, are documented during life and can be compared to recovered teeth. This comparison is often decisive in confirming identity.
Methods used include:
- Morphological assessment of skeletal features.
- Radiographic comparisons of dental structures.
- Extraction and comparison of dental data with existing records.
The combination of skeletal analysis and dental records enhances the accuracy of soldier grave identification, especially in battlefield archaeology where remains may be fragmented or degraded. This scientific approach is crucial in establishing genuine connections between recovered remains and historical personnel.
DNA Testing and Genetic Profiling
DNA testing and genetic profiling have become pivotal in the identification of soldier graves on the battlefield. This method involves analyzing DNA extracted from skeletal remains and comparing it with samples from living relatives or known reference specimens. Such comparisons can confirm identities with high accuracy, especially when traditional records are incomplete or missing.
The process requires careful collection and preservation of biological material, which is then subjected to advanced laboratory techniques. Genetic markers, such as short tandem repeats (STRs), are examined to establish familial links. This approach has proven particularly valuable in battlefield archaeology, where remains are often fragmented or degraded due to environmental factors.
While DNA testing offers remarkable precision, its effectiveness depends on the availability of reliable reference samples and the preservation of genetic material. Ethical considerations, including consent from relatives, are also integral to the process. Overall, DNA profiling significantly enhances the accuracy of soldier grave identification, contributing to historical record accuracy and providing closure for families.

Role of Battlefield Archaeology in Locating Soldier Graves
Battlefield archaeology plays an integral role in locating soldier graves by systematically examining war sites to uncover burial remains. Such archaeological excavations utilize careful excavation techniques to preserve fragile remains and associated artifacts. This helps establish precise locations of soldier graves that might otherwise remain unidentified.
Detailed mapping and survey methods, including ground-penetrating radar and aerial imagery, assist archaeologists in detecting anomalies indicative of burial sites. These advanced technologies enable non-invasive exploration, reducing the risk of disturbing potential grave sites. They are especially valuable in areas where historical records are incomplete or unreliable.
Once buried remains are uncovered, archaeologists document their position meticulously and analyze contextual artifacts. These artifacts, together with the spatial data, provide clues about the graves’ historical significance and possible identification. Archaeological findings often serve as a foundation for subsequent forensic examination and historical validation.
Overall, battlefield archaeology significantly enhances the identification of soldier graves. It combines meticulous excavation, modern technology, and contextual analysis, making it a vital component in understanding battlefield dead and preserving military history accurately.
Advances in Technology Enhancing Identification Accuracy
Recent technological advances have significantly improved the accuracy of identifying soldier graves. Innovations such as 3D site modeling and ground-penetrating radar (GPR) enable archaeologists to detect unmarked graves with greater precision. These methods reduce guesswork and increase certainty in locating remains.
DNA analysis has seen remarkable progress, with rapid sequencing techniques allowing for more efficient genetic profiling. This advancement enhances the ability to match bones to living relatives or historical records. Additionally, digital databases now compile service records, forensic data, and artifact information, facilitating cross-referencing and quicker identification.
High-resolution imaging technologies like CT scans and photogrammetry offer detailed views of skeletal remains. These tools help forensic experts analyze skeletal features without invasive procedures, improving identification accuracy and preserving fragile evidence. Such technological integration has become vital in battlefield archaeology.
Overall, the continuous evolution of these technologies plays a fundamental role in overcoming previous challenges in soldier grave identification, ensuring more accurate and respectful recognition of fallen soldiers.
